What are the common symptoms of Crohn's Disease?

Fever, Abdominal pain and cramping, mouth sores, blood in your stool, a reduced appetite, diarrhea, and weight loss are the most common symptoms associated with Crohn's disease.

What can contribute to Crohn's Disease other than genetics?

A problem with the immune system, smoking, previous stomach bug, or an abnormal balance of gut bacteria.
